Is there any way to get a person's appearance[s] from /person/{id}?append_to_response=tv_credits,movie_credits?

In my app, I show a person's credits for both TV and movies, merged into one list.

For some people, like Awkwafina, that includes guest appearances like her appearance on The Drew Barrymore Show. However, in the JSON returned from /person/1625558?append_to_response=tv_credits,movie_credits, we get this JSON:

{
  "adult": false,
  "backdrop_path": "\\/uRqqOSAY3L7SVeiK66utY1k47U4.jpg",
  "genre_ids": [
    10767
  ],
  "id": 108178,
  "origin_country": [
    "US"
  ],
  "original_language": "en",
  "original_name": "The Drew Barrymore Show",
  "overview": "Drew Barrymore presents human-interest stories, celebrity guests, lifestyle segments and field pieces, all driven by her infectious brand of humor and optimism.",
  "popularity": 441.578,
  "poster_path": "\\/kb0kTS57HQvPSQDUd8o7Jjsbg6h.jpg",
  "first_air_date": "2020-09-14",
  "name": "The Drew Barrymore Show",
  "vote_average": 6.5,
  "vote_count": 4,
  "character": "Self",
  "credit_id": "623538e5a84a470075fda8fc",
  "episode_count": 1
}

Note that first_air_date shows the show's first air date, of 14 September 2020. However, Awkwafina's appearance is actually on 20 September 2021.

In a perfect world, one (or more) of the following would be true:

  • • That JSON node includes an array of dates of all their appearances
  • • Their most recent appearance as another property
  • • Their earliest appearance as another property

Secondarily, is there any efficient way to get this data from the API without absolutely hammering it with credit detail requests?

Hey Casey, yup, this is a limitation product wide right now (it's happening here on the website too.) We simply aren't tracking the first episode data for the credit in any way. I've got an open ticket for that here. You can watch/vote for it which helps us prioritize for the future.
